Description
Paclitaxel (formerly referred to as taxol in some scientific literature) is the approved generic name for the anticancer pharmaceutical Taxol (a registered trademark of Bristol-Myers Squibb Co). Paclitaxel promotes tubulin assembly, producing aggregates that cannot be depolymerized by dilution, calcium ions, cold or a number of microtubule-disrupting drugs. Cultured cells treated with paclitaxel are blocked in the G2 and M phases of the cell cycle.
